What are the differences between PVC and PEX fittings, and how can PVC to PEX fittings be used in plumbing systems?

PVC and PEX are two types of materials used for plumbing fittings. PVC is rigid and commonly used for drainage and vent systems, while PEX is flexible and used for water supply lines. PVC to PEX fittings can be used to connect PVC pipes to PEX pipes in plumbing systems, allowing for a transition between the two materials while maintaining a watertight seal.


What are the different types of PVC elbow fittings available in the market?

There are several types of PVC elbow fittings available in the market, including 45-degree elbows, 90-degree elbows, and street elbows. These fittings are commonly used in plumbing and irrigation systems to change the direction of PVC pipes.
